Things To Do
in Utsunomiya
Utsunomiya is the capital city of Tochigi Prefecture in Japan, renowned for its rich history and vibrant culture. Famous for its delicious gyoza (dumplings), the city attracts food lovers from all over. Nestled near the scenic Nikko National Park, it provides a perfect blend of urban and natural attractions.
With its friendly atmosphere and numerous parks, Utsunomiya is an ideal destination for travelers seeking both adventure and relaxation.

How to Behave
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ior
It is customary to remove shoes when entering homes and certain traditional establishments.
Maintain a respectful distance during conversations and avoid overly loud behavior.
Use polite phrases such as 'Arigato' (thank you) and bow slightly when greeting people.

Tipping in Utsunomiya
Ensure a smooth experience
Tipping is not customary in Japan and may be considered rude; instead, excellent service is expected.
Cash is widely accepted, but credit cards are becoming more common in larger establishments.
